甲状腺癌中甲状腺球蛋白合成的免疫组织化学分析

Immunohistochemical analysis of thyroglobulin synthesis in thyroid carcinomas.

作者信息

Böcker W, Dralle H, Hüsselmann H, Bay V, Brassow M

出版信息

Virchows Arch A Pathol Anat Histol. 1980;385(2):187-200. doi: 10.1007/BF00427404.

DOI:10.1007/BF00427404
PMID:7355570
Abstract

This immuno-histochemical description of thyroglobulin synthesis in human thyroid carcinomas is based on the analysis of 72 malignant thyroid neoplasms and about 100 cases of thyroid adenomas and other diseases of the thyroid gland. In our experience immuno-histochemistry has been an invaluable diagnostic adjunct to light microscopy for three reasons: 1) as an approach to a functional classification of thyroid carcinomas, 2) as an aid in the differential diagnosis of thyroid carcinomas of follicle cell type from tumors of other origins, 3) as an aid in the functional classification of non-cancerous thyroid tissue. In the field of metastasizing thyroid carcinoma this immuno-histochemical approach combined with a morphometrical method may enable accurate identification of patients for whom radioiodine therapy is appropriate.

摘要

本文对人类甲状腺癌中甲状腺球蛋白合成的免疫组化描述,基于对72例甲状腺恶性肿瘤以及约100例甲状腺腺瘤和其他甲状腺疾病的分析。根据我们的经验,免疫组化作为光镜检查的一种辅助诊断方法具有重要价值,原因有三点:1)作为甲状腺癌功能分类的一种方法;2)有助于鉴别滤泡细胞型甲状腺癌与其他来源的肿瘤;3)有助于对非癌性甲状腺组织进行功能分类。在转移性甲状腺癌领域,这种免疫组化方法与形态测量法相结合,可能有助于准确识别适合接受放射性碘治疗的患者。
